West Ham have been dealt a massive injury blow with the news midfielder Dimitri Payet could be ruled out for three months.
The French midfielder has been a major factor in West Ham’s fine start to the season following his £10.7 million summer move from Marseille. But Payet, who has hit five goals in 14 appearances, suffered an ankle injury after a challenge from James McCarthy in the 1-1 draw against Everton on Saturday.
